Wheaton, IL is a relatively safe city in comparison to the national averages. According to recent statistics, the city's violent crime rate is 9.1, which is significantly lower than the US average of 22.7. Similarly, Wheaton's property crime rate is 17.8, which is again much lower than the US average of 35.4. These numbers indicate that Wheaton has a low risk of both property and violent crimes, making it an ideal place for families and individuals hoping to live in safety and security.
Crime is ranked on a scale of 1 (low crime) to 100 (high crime)
Wheaton violent crime is 9.1. (The US average is 22.7)
Wheaton property crime is 17.8. (The US average is 35.4)
